Carlos Vela’s Late Goal Secures Win For LAFC

LAFC came from behind to defeat Sporting Kansas City 2-1 on Saturday night at Children’s Mercy Park in Kansas City.

Carlos Vela scored the game-winning goal in the 90th minute, snapping LAFC’s three-game losing streak and making the Black & Gold the quickest team in MLS history to reach 300 points. LAFC scored 302 points in just 174 MLS regular season games beginning in 2018.

Alan Pulido converted a penalty kick in the 17th minute to give Kansas City the lead. Denil Maldonado scored his first MLS goal in the 48th minute for LAFC, and Vela scored the game-winning goal after a full-field assist from Aaron Long. Sporting Kansas City appeared to have tied the game in stoppage time, but Roger Espinoza’s header goal was disallowed due to an earlier foul on SKC’s Khiry Shelton.

LAFC is now 8-3-5 (29 points) and is tied for first place in the Western Conference with St. Louis City.
